Not to make light of this but the media has really cooked up a lot of misinformation and this misinformation has the potential to do a lot of damage to the hard work many of us professional scientists in BC do every day.
The media puts out words like "mercury" or "arsenic" to incite fear and how many times have we seen the words "toxic sludge" in this thread? I've worked on many tailings dams and have done geochem samples for a few very similar alkalic porphyry mines and the numbers are very comparable to the background numbers in the native soil.
This is a good post. I think everyone agrees this is a bad situation, but it's clear some media outlets are likely over exaggerating things (words like "catastrophe" start to be used) because it makes for a more compelling read to those who are already outraged. Stepping back and looking at this after emotions settle down a bit can make for a more accurate opinion on the subject.
